// Creates a response plan that automates the initial response to incidents. A
// response plan engages contacts, starts chat channel collaboration, and initiates
// runbooks at the beginning of an incident.
func (c *Client) CreateResponsePlan(ctx context.Context, params *CreateResponsePlanInput, optFns ...func(*Options)) (*CreateResponsePlanOutput, error) {
if params == nil {
params = &CreateResponsePlanInput{}
}
result, metadata, err := c.invokeOperation(ctx, "CreateResponsePlan", params, optFns, c.addOperationCreateResponsePlanMiddlewares)
if err != nil {
return nil, err
}
out := result.(*CreateResponsePlanOutput)
out.ResultMetadata = metadata
return out, nil
}
type CreateResponsePlanInput struct {
// Details used to create an incident when using this response plan.
//
// This member is required.
IncidentTemplate *types.IncidentTemplate
// The short format name of the response plan. Can't include spaces.
//
// This member is required.
Name *string
// The actions that the response plan starts at the beginning of an incident.
Actions []types.Action
// The Chatbot chat channel used for collaboration during an incident.
ChatChannel types.ChatChannel
// A token ensuring that the operation is called only once with the specified
// details.
ClientToken *string
// The long format of the response plan name. This field can contain spaces.
DisplayName *string
// The Amazon Resource Name (ARN) for the contacts and escalation plans that the
// response plan engages during an incident.
Engagements []string
// Information about third-party services integrated into the response plan.
Integrations []types.Integration
// A list of tags that you are adding to the response plan.
Tags map[string]string
noSmithyDocumentSerde
}
type CreateResponsePlanOutput struct {
// The Amazon Resource Name (ARN) of the response plan.
//
// This member is required.
Arn *string
// Metadata pertaining to the operation's result.
ResultMetadata middleware.Metadata
noSmithyDocumentSerde
}
